Output 7395d975800d52707004134acdd80f195b192da62421339e00e19cdb9e40b96d:8

value
641106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b46eeff435807e05782f5f63d9adfe7a641756b OP_EQUAL
address
3LDr536sY8HzqB3M392KYizajD8nSQxFWq
transaction
7395d975800d52707004134acdd80f195b192da62421339e00e19cdb9e40b96d
spent
true